Hello! I see you're encountering the error message in the POSTIDENT app: "Transaction number expired. Contact your contractual partner." Let's clarify a few things first so I can provide the best guidance.

When you mention "contractual partner," it usually refers to the company or organization that requested you to verify your identity via POSTIDENT. This might be your bank, telecom provider, or any service that uses POSTIDENT for identity confirmation.

Typically, a transaction number expires after a certain period—often for security reasons. If it has expired, you would need a new transaction number from the company requesting your identity verification.

In general, the steps to solve this issue are:

1. Reach out to the company or service that asked you to complete the POSTIDENT verification and inform them about the expired transaction number.
2. Request a new transaction number or identification request from them.
3. Once you receive the new transaction number, use it promptly in the POSTIDENT app to complete your verification.

Thank you for that info! Since you're using the POSTIDENT app from Deutsche Post for your digital proof of life (digitale Lebensbescheinigung), the "Transaction number expired" message means the identification session tied to the transaction or verification number you received has timed out.

Here’s what you can do step-by-step:

1. Get a new transaction number (Vorgangsnummer):
The transaction number used in the POSTIDENT app for your proof of life has a validity period. Once it expires, you need a fresh one.

2. Contact the Deutsche Rentenversicherung or the entity that sent you the digital life certificate request:
They generate and provide the QR code and transaction number for the POSTIDENT verification. You can find more about this process here on Deutsche Post’s site about the digital proof of life:

3. Start the POSTIDENT process again with the new transaction number/QR code:
Scan the new QR code using the POSTIDENT app on your WebKit Android 12 device to begin a fresh session.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ete your proof of life.

If you do not know where to get the new number or QR code, I recommend contacting the Deutsche Rentenversicherung customer service or checking any communications (letters or emails) they sent you, as they usually provide a link or instructions to generate a new proof of life request.
